Newspaper job for La Trobe graduate Ashley Fritsch

Congratulations to Bachelor of Journalism graduate Ashley Fritsch, who is the latest member La Trobe's class of 2009 to score a newspaper job.

At upstart, we’re always keen to hear what happens next to our journalism graduates. So it’s great to be able to share the news that La Trobe 2009 Bachelor of Journalism graduate Ashley Fritsch has landed a job as a third-year cadet at the  Donald Buloke Times in her home town of Donald, in the north west of Victoria. 

The paper is published bi-weekly and services several country towns in the Buloke Shire.  In her role Ashley is gaining experience in all aspects of the newspaper business, including writing and researching news and feature stories, proof reading and editing, photography, and layout and design. Ashley was appointed to the job after completing a six-week paid cadetship (funded through a Regional Development Victoria scheme) with the Donald Buloke Times during semester break last year.
